Deepseek聊天如何实现高效的对话分类?
在当今这个信息爆炸的时代,聊天机器人已经成为人们日常生活中不可或缺的一部分。其中,Deepseek聊天机器人凭借其高效的对话分类能力,受到了广泛关注。本文将讲述Deepseek聊天如何实现高效的对话分类,以及其背后的技术原理。
一、Deepseek聊天简介
Deepseek聊天是一款基于深度学习技术的智能聊天机器人,它能够通过自然语言处理(NLP)技术,实现与用户的实时对话。Deepseek聊天具有以下特点:
高效的对话分类:Deepseek聊天能够快速、准确地识别用户意图,并将其分类到相应的领域。
智能回复:Deepseek聊天能够根据用户提问的内容,生成恰当、准确的回复。
个性化推荐:Deepseek聊天能够根据用户的兴趣和需求,为其推荐相关内容。
自适应学习:Deepseek聊天具备学习能力,能够不断优化对话效果。
二、Deepseek聊天如何实现高效的对话分类
- 数据预处理
Deepseek聊天在实现高效对话分类之前,需要对大量数据进行预处理。预处理过程主要包括以下步骤:
(1)数据清洗:去除数据中的噪声,如重复、无关的句子。
(2)文本分词:将句子拆分成单词或短语,便于后续处理。
(3)词性标注:对每个单词进行词性标注,如名词、动词、形容词等。
(4)命名实体识别:识别句子中的实体,如人名、地名、组织机构等。
- 特征提取
特征提取是Deepseek聊天实现高效对话分类的关键步骤。常用的特征提取方法有:
(1)词袋模型(Bag-of-Words,BoW):将文本表示为单词的集合,忽略单词的顺序。
(2)TF-IDF:计算单词在文档中的重要性,用于表示文本。
(3)词嵌入(Word Embedding):将单词映射到高维空间,保留词语的语义信息。
(4)句子嵌入(Sentence Embedding):将句子映射到高维空间,用于表示句子的语义。
- 模型选择与训练
Deepseek聊天在实现高效对话分类时,通常会采用以下模型:
(1)支持向量机(Support Vector Machine,SVM):通过寻找最优的超平面,将不同类别的文本数据分开。
(2)决策树(Decision Tree):根据特征值进行分类,简单易懂。
(3)随机森林(Random Forest):结合多个决策树,提高分类准确率。
(4)卷积神经网络(Convolutional Neural Network,CNN):提取文本特征,实现高效的分类。
(5)循环神经网络(Recurrent Neural Network,RNN):处理序列数据,如句子。
在模型选择与训练过程中,Deepseek聊天会根据实际需求,选择合适的模型和参数,并进行多次训练和优化。
- 模型评估与优化
为了确保Deepseek聊天的高效对话分类能力,需要对模型进行评估和优化。常用的评估指标有:
(1)准确率(Accuracy):分类正确的样本数与总样本数的比值。
(2)召回率(Recall):分类正确的样本数与实际正样本数的比值。
(3)F1值(F1 Score):准确率和召回率的调和平均值。
在模型评估过程中,Deepseek聊天会根据实际情况调整模型参数,提高分类效果。
三、案例分析
以某电商平台的客服机器人为例,Deepseek聊天能够实现以下高效的对话分类:
用户咨询产品信息:Deepseek聊天能够识别出用户意图,将其分类到“产品咨询”领域,并生成相应的回复。
用户提出售后问题:Deepseek聊天能够识别出用户意图,将其分类到“售后服务”领域,并引导用户进行相关操作。
用户询问活动信息:Deepseek聊天能够识别出用户意图,将其分类到“活动咨询”领域,并推荐相关活动。
通过以上案例,可以看出Deepseek聊天在实现高效对话分类方面的优势。
四、总结
Deepseek聊天凭借其高效的对话分类能力,在智能客服、智能助手等领域得到了广泛应用。通过数据预处理、特征提取、模型选择与训练、模型评估与优化等步骤,Deepseek聊天能够准确、快速地识别用户意图,实现高效的对话分类。未来,随着深度学习技术的不断发展,Deepseek聊天在对话分类方面的能力将得到进一步提升。
猜你喜欢:deepseek聊天